1604332001 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 1604332002. Its totient is φ = 1604332000.

The previous prime is 1604331977. The next prime is 1604332003. The reversal of 1604332001 is 1002334061.

It is a strong pr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 1603922401 + 409600 = 40049^2 + 640^2 .

It is a cyclic number.

It is a de Polignac number, because none of the positive numbers 2k-1604332001 is a prime.

Together with 1604332003, it forms a pair of twin primes.

It is a Chen prime.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(1604332003)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 802166000 + 802166001.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(802166001).
